i have a 96 civic ex coupe with a 97 jdm gsr engine in it, for an exhaust to fit the downpipe from the acura engine, do i get a honda civic cat back exhaust or an acura integra gsr cat back exhaust? my stock cat did not match the flange on the gsr downpipe flange, so i want to make sure i dont get the wrong exhaust

think of it as having an EM1 or 99-00 Si b16a. Most b-series headers are the same length - though you may need to have your exhaust extended or trimmed accordingly.

And dont forget to put a cat on.
